Smoother Dark to Light Transition

Human eyes aren’t designed for handling rapid transitions from dark to light to dark again. The G5-01 TW welding lens uses an intermediate shade 5 light state to help minimise eye strain during extended tack welding applications. If an arc is not struck within 2 seconds the welding lens will switch back to its TrueView light state (shade 2.5).

You Only Have One Pair of Lungs

The Adflo powered air respirator conforms to Australian & New Zealand Standard AS/NZS1716 (respiratory protection), and offers a required minimum protection factor of 50 for thermally and mechanically generated particles. This means the air you breathe will be at least 50 times cleaner than if you were unprotected.

Exclusive Adflo airflow pattern

Filtered air is evenly distributed throughout the entire breathing zone of the welder, thanks to an exclusive airflow pattern. The intelligent turbo motor maintains the airflow rate at a constant level. For maximum comfort, a diffuser spreads out the airflow pattern.

Standard & Airflow Plus

Regardless of the battery’s charge or the particle loading of the filter, the Adflo system always maintains a constant flow rate of 170 litres per minute. For welding in hot, humid environments, welders can increase the airflow to 200 litres per minute to reduce fatigue and increase their overall welding comfort.

    Protecting Welders Against Ozone

    Protecting the Welder from Ozone – An Australian Scientific Study

    Ozone (O3) is an extremely toxic gas that is generated when ultraviolet radiation produced by the welding arc reacts with oxygen, which can cause serious health issues to unprotected welders. The main objective of this study was to understand the levels of ozone that an unprotected welder may be exposed to across a variety of common welding processes and whether a Welding Helmet with a Powered Air Purifying Respirator (PAPR) was an effective control in protecting the welder from exposure to ozone.
